Book excerpt: Here is a unique record of the Beetle's early evolution, chronicled by an English school teacher who spent 20 years digging through untapped sources, including archives he discovered at Porsche. Despite the plethora of books on this evergreen car, most of his material has never previously been published. The book - illustrated with over 300 photographs and designs, most of them not seen since origination - covers the period from the Porsche expose of 17 January 1934 until July 1945, with the final lists of experimental and test cars run by Porsche in Gmund, Austria.
